In this segment of Notorious Mass Effect, Analytic Dreamz delivers a detailed breakdown of the Recording Academy’s decision to reconsider the new Best Asian Pop Music Performance Grammy category after BTS declined to submit its music for the 2027 awards. Explore the timeline from the June 2026 announcement through key August updates, BTS’s stance on recognition versus regional segregation, eligibility rules based on Asian languages, the group’s Grammy nomination history, recent K-pop milestones including Rosé and “Golden,” impacts on other artists like those under HYBE and Stray Kids, and the core debate over visibility versus potential boxing-in of Asian pop genres such as K-pop, J-pop, and C-pop. Analytic Dreamz examines the Academy’s response and what this means for Asian music representation.
